excellent

Very reliable. Gas saver. Sporty. Like the 5-speed/automatic transmission. Quick acceleration. Well designed interior and exterior for the two-door coupe. Low maintenance. At 72K, still drives like brand new.

Best, Most Reliable Car I've Ever Owned

I bought this car as my primary car in Chicago and I came to love it. I have owned a varied of convertibles over the years and none were as reliable as this Toyota. It has never been in the shop outside of routine maintenance. I can't say that about any other car I've ever owned. It's become my secondary car since I inherited a SUV, but I still love to drive it. It's a great car all the way around.

Most reliable car I've owned!

This car met all of my needs. The convertible top allows me to choose when to have the top or not, and the V6 has some serious get up and go! I am 6'3" and I am impressed by the amount of space inside the car. The miles per gallon is a typical toyota - excellent!
